It’s hard to believe I’ve been writing erotica for 25 years, but I did indeed write my first erotic story, “Monica and Me,” in 1999, and now, in 2024, my debut short story collection, Lap Dance Lust, is out in print and ebook! (Audiobook coming soon.) It was a fun and funny and curious experience to comb through my archives and figure out which of the dozens of stories I’ve written over the years I wanted to include. I found some I’d almost forgotten about and some I’ll always treasure because they poured out of such a personal place or allowed me to delve into territory I hadn’t ventured into before on the page.
I wrote two new stories for the collection, “Caught in the Act” (inspired by someone telling me they once bought one of my books and got home to find there were pages torn out!) and “Standing Room Only,” and chose my personal favorites and ones that readers have told me they’ve enjoyed, as well as a range of stories across sexual orientations and genders and types of story.
